Tru Grit Fitness’ disclosure statement conditionally approved

By Sarah Lizee

Olympia, Wash., Feb. 14 – Tru Grit Fitness LLC received conditional approval of the disclosure statement for its Chapter 11 plan of reorganization, according to an order filed Tuesday with the U.S. Bankruptcy Court for the District of Nevada.

The confirmation hearing is scheduled for March 30.

EFP Funding Solutions, LLC holds an allowed claim in the filed amount of $69.72 million.

Under the plan, Tru Grit will exchange 100% of new equity interests in the reorganized debtor in exchange for and satisfaction of $20 million of the EFP Funding allowed claim.

The remainder of the EFP Funding allowed claim that is not exchanged for equity will be bifurcated and reclassified as an allowed class 2 general unsecured under the plan.

Distributions to holders of general unsecured claims in class 2 will be funded through a contribution of $100,000, which will be distributed pro rata among all holders in this class.

The existing equity interests in debtor will be canceled.

Holders of warehouse claims will receive payment of their allowed claims, which will be paid in 12 equal payments with the first payment to be made on or before the 30th business day after the effective date, and subsequent payments to be made on the 15th day of each month thereafter. No interest, fees or expenses amounts will be paid on account of these claims.

Holders of equity interests will not receive any distribution.

Tru Grit is a Las Vegas-based professional fitness equipment company. The company filed bankruptcy on Dec. 7 under Chapter 11 case number 22-14320.
